i'm going to be in the market for a newer car soon enough, and the three im interested in are the Charger 5.7 Hemi, Grandprix GXP, and Monte SS...its going to be driven daily what do u think i should get?????

I'm a GM guy and always have been but the Charger is Rwd which is nice and from what i heard goes pretty good for a full-size 4 door sedan.
The monte is fwd and for a front wheel drive, has ridiculous power, and i think it would be kewl to take something a little different than what most have and make is fast.
The GXP is basically a monte with cross drilled rotors, a HUD, and tap shift...

all three are in my price range with the monte being the cheapest and the charger the most expensive... ive thought about a GTO but they are getting all the money, not to mentiont i dont know how well i would do driving a 400hp rwd everyday, i'd prob end up beating on it nonstop and getting a few speeding tickets.

Is the Monte Carlo line going to be dropped by Chevrolet soon? I like the GXP's looks...that using a 5.3 also? My friend's got a SRT8 Charger 6.1. Goes very good, but a real heavyweight. He had a Magnaflow catback installed...sounds great. He hasn't gotten into the computer yet, or been to the track w/it. Rides, handles and stops very good. Great interior quality. I'd say it's a mid-13 sec. car as it sits. 5.7's maybe 2-3 tenths slower? His needs premium fuel, as well...($$$) You might get the best deal on the Monte, if they're phasing them out... WJ

if you are considering any GM product, go with a 2007 model. they have teh 100k mile warranty
on that list i would say the charger r/t will be the best riding and has teh most space for stuff. like wj said, it gets along ok but it isn a heavy weight. tough on gas and not exactly the fastest thing around if you are worried about that.
the GM stuff has the lowest insurance cost ratings and with displacement on demand they get way better mileage than the hemi.
